Mum went to La Cura in October 2021, initially for four weeks respite followed by permanent care. As a family, we were dreading this as Mum didn't want to give up her independant living. Mum's dementia meant we could no longer keep her safe at home so we were anxious when the day came for handing Mum
over to strangers. After a few days Mum settled in well and we were relieved that she was safe and being cared for by a team of staff who were lead by a very experienced manager. Virus restrictions meant that family visiting was restricted but pod visits were available to us too. Mum had a small family celebration for her 90th birthday in the pod for which I will always remember and cherish as a joyous day. Thank you for making this possible! Mum's room was always clean and her appearance tidy. Mum enjoyed the food here and had a wee companion who she always sat with and walked the corridors with. Mum sadly passed away just before Christmas. Thank you team La Cura! for Mum's care.

Overview of Review Score

The Review Score of 9.5 (9.461) out of 10 for La Cura House is based on a) the Average Rating and b) the number of positive Reviews.

  • a) The Average Rating is 4.5 out of 5 from 15 Reviews in the last 24 months.

  • b) The score for the number of positive Reviews is 5.0 out of 5 from 13 positive Reviews in the last 24 months.

Detailed Breakdown of Review Score

The maximum Review Score for a Care Home is 10, which is made up from the Average Rating of Reviews (maximum of 5 points) and the Number of Reviews (maximum of 5 points) in the last 24 months:

  • a) 5 Points are available for the Average Rating from all Reviews in the last 24 months.

    The Average Rating of 4.461 for La Cura House is calculated as follows: ( (106 Excellents x 5) + (48 Goods x 4) + (24 Satisfactorys x 3) ) ÷ 178 Ratings = 4.461

  • b) 5 Points are available for the number of Positive Reviews in the last 24 months. A Positive Review is defined as any Review with an 'Overall Experience' of '4' or '5' (out of a max rating '5').

    The 5 Points relating to the number of positive Reviews for La Cura House is based on 13 positive Reviews in the last 24 months and is calculated as per below:

    The 5 points available are broken down as follows:

    • i) 4 points are available for the first 10 Positive Reviews in the last 24 months; 3 points for the first Positive Review, and then 0.125 Points for each of the next four Positive Reviews and then 0.1 Points for the next five Positive Reviews. (1st = 3.000, 2nd = 0.125, 3rd = 0.125, 4th = 0.125, 5th = 0.125, 6th = 0.100, 7th = 0.100, 8th = 0.100, 9th = 0.100, 10th = 0.100) 3 + 0.125 + 0.125 + 0.125 + 0.125 + 0.1 + 0.1 + 0.1 + 0.1 + 0.1 = 4

    • ii) 1 point is available for the number of Positive Reviews reaching 20% of the registered maximum number of service users in the last 24 months. If this number is partially reached, then that proportion of 1 point is given. eg a Care Home registered for a maximum of 50 service users has to reach 10 Positive Reviews to receive 1 point, if it has 7 reviews it will receive 0.7 points. 20% of the 60 registered maximum number of service users is 12, which has been reached with 13 Positive reviews. Points = 1

  • When a Review is submitted by someone who has previously submitted a Review, only the latest Review will count towards the Review Score.

  • If a Care Home does not have a review in the last 24 months, then it will not have a Review Score.
